A Nazi executioner in an notorious World War II {photograph} has been unmasked for the primary time after 80 years, utilizing Artificial Intelligence.
The man holding a pistol to the pinnacle of a kneeling Jewish sufferer within the harrowing picture generally known as ‘The Last Jew of Vinnytsia’ has been recognized by a historian as Schutzstaffel (SS) officer Jakobus Onnen, who was 33 on the time of the killing.
The heart-wrenching {photograph}, lengthy considered one of the crucial haunting photographs of World War II, reveals a German soldier in spectacles aiming his weapon at a person kneeling beside a mass grave whereas a number of different troopers look on.
The sufferer’s identify has by no means been found, however the picture has come to symbolise the systematic slaughter of Europe’s Jews.
The killer’s identify was revealed by Jürgen Matthäus, who has studied the Holocaust for many years. He says he’s 99 per cent sure that Onnen was the executioner.
Matthäus has beforehand pinpointed the precise location and timing of the mass execution seen within the picture, which was first made public in the course of the 1961 trial of Nazi struggle legal Adolf Eichmann.

At the time, it was thought that the execution befell in Vinnytsia, round 125 miles southwest of Kyiv.
But a diary stored by Austrian soldier Walter Materna later revealed the bloodbath really occurred in Berychiv, a metropolis between Kyiv and Vinnytsia.

The revelation drew renewed consideration in Germany in 2023, prompting a retired instructor to contact Matthäus.
The man stated the shooter within the picture bore a hanging resemblance to his spouse’s uncle.
Although he didn’t disclose the uncle’s identify, he offered key biographical particulars, together with his place and yr of delivery, 1932.
Other important info included his entry into the SS in 1932 and his demise whereas preventing towards partisans in 1943.
Using this info, Matthäus scoured historic archives and recognized the person as Jakobus Onnen.
Before the struggle, Onnen taught French, English, and gymnastics on the Deutsche Kolonialschule in Witzenhausen.
In 1939, he turned totally energetic throughout the SS, serving as a guard on the Dachau focus camp earlier than being deployed to the Eastern Front with Einsatzgruppe C in 1941. He was killed two years later in fight.
His identify remains to be listed on a memorial plaque for fallen troopers within the city of Weener, close to his birthplace of Tichelwarf in East Frisia, near the Dutch border.
Matthäus stated the mix of AI know-how, historic information, and private accounts made it attainable to unmask the executioner behind certainly one of historical past’s most chilling photographs, {a photograph} that has come to symbolize the brutality of Nazi Germany’s crimes towards humanity.
